Transaction 752650e7ecc11ff7cd4cf342b1ff5eff9bc8c3261434753ea53e5c8fe2d847dd

2 Input
2 Outputs
  • 752650e7ecc11ff7cd4cf342b1ff5eff9bc8c3261434753ea53e5c8fe2d847dd:0
  • value  1555204
    address  3EwjEpARJEsxN5agTYJhzqa6btzujGrhN7
  • 752650e7ecc11ff7cd4cf342b1ff5eff9bc8c3261434753ea53e5c8fe2d847dd:1
  • value  16789518
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p